VNC Virtueel Netwerk Controller(menno 23-12-2006) Dit hele VNC gedoe heeft tot doel dat je 1 (of meerdere) machines aan 1 centrale machine te koppelen . Hiertoe is de centrale machine een server . En zijn de aangesloten machines client's . De server is de machine die bekeken wordt en de client zijn de bekijkers . De client kan dus meekijken en eventueel actie's uitvoeren op de server . Ook ziet de client het bureaublad(de desktop) van de server . Ik gebruik TightVNC welke beschikbaar is voor Linux almede voor MSWindow . (onder Puppy gebruikt ik de dotpups en onder MSWindows de .exe van TightVNC) Onder PuppyLinux gelden de volgende opdrachten : (In /root/.vnc/xstartup staan start condities) Om de server te starten geef vncserver -viewonly | -nevershared | -dontdisconnect De server kiest bij aanroep steeds een volgd 'DISPLAY' nummer . (Denk er wel om dat de server port 5900+DISPLAY 'forward' moet hebben . De client heft geen porten 'forward' .) De toeschouwer (client) moet nu de volgende opdracht geven : tightvnc -noshared | -viewonly Hierbij moet de client het IP van de server weten . Het kan ook omgekeert n.l. dat de server een client aanmeld . (Denk er wel om dat de client port 5500 'forward' moet hebben . De server behoefd nu geen 'forward' port te hebben .) Daartoe moet de client eerst de opdracht hebben gekregen van tightvnc -listen De server moet dan gestart worden met : vncconnect -display :N ip-nummer-client Dit kun je doen naar meerdere client's . Om het bureaublad van de server tedelen met anderen moet je opdracht als : tightvnc localhost: geven . De client onder MSWindows kan verbonden worden met een Linux server . Zowel in client als in listen optie . In client mode wordt ook hier gevraagd om het IP-server en moet het DISPLAY nummer worden meegegeven . V.b. 10.10.1.100:1 (standaard schijnt dit in share mode te staan) Eventueel wordt er nu om een wachtwoord gevraagd , die moet bij de client bekend zijn . Bij de listen mode behoefd niets te worden toegevoegd . In MSWindows werkt dit een beetje anders . De server die gestart geeft altijd het huidige bureaublad aan de client . In geval de client in listen mode staat dien je een 'add client' te doen met het IP-nummer van de client . Staat de client niet in listen mode dan moet de IP-server worden opgegeven . In geval de server een MSWindow machine is moet het display nummer worden weggelaten . N.L. MSWindows heeft niet meerdere display's . Software : Voor de MSWIndows versie : http://dotpups.de/menno/vnc Voor de PuppyLinux server: http://dotpups.de/menno/vnc De tightvnc client zit in Puppy zelf . Documentatie op : http://www.tightvnc.com/docs.html